## 2026-06-04: Add Durable Session Context Snapshots
Affected schema:
- Add `session_context_epoch` for one active immutable baseline string, structured JSON snapshot, and baseline sequence per Session.
Change:
- Lazily initialize one durable Context Epoch snapshot at the first safe provider-turn boundary.
- Lower its exact baseline string through `LLMRequest.system` for every provider turn in the epoch.
- Reuse the stored baseline verbatim after restart or producer changes instead of resampling privileged initial context.
- Compare later observations against an overwriteable codec-encoded structured snapshot rather than rendered-text hashes.
- Expose admitted chronological context as first-class `system` Session messages while keeping the active baseline in bounded context state.
Compatibility:
- The unpublished Context Epoch schema is consolidated into one database migration; baseline and structured snapshots are operational state rather than synchronized event history.
- Existing experimental V2 Session databases remain disposable across incompatible pre-launch event-schema changes.
- Chronological context updates, replacement epochs after compaction or model switches, project instructions, skills guidance, and plugin transforms remain follow-up slices.
## 2026-06-04: Admit Chronological Session Context Updates
Affected schema:
- Add synchronized `session.next.context.updated.1` Session events containing a durable System-message ID and only exact combined model-visible text.
- Add `session_context_epoch.revision` for transactional structured-snapshot advancement.
- Add the first-class `system` Session message projection for chronological context updates.
Change:
- Reconcile Location-scoped Context Sources at each safe provider-turn boundary using one coherent observation.
- Keep the stored baseline immutable while admitting changed source renderings as chronological `Message.system(...)` history.
- Advance the overwriteable structured snapshot atomically with the rendered System-message event.
- Emit the previously stored model-meaningful removal rendering when a source is removed.
- Reject chronological system updates that would split a local tool call from its result across provider protocols; use wrapped user fallback when Anthropic native system-update placement is unsupported.
Compatibility:
- The synchronized event log retains only text actually shown to the model, not internal structured snapshots.
- Existing experimental V2 Session databases remain disposable across incompatible pre-launch event-schema changes.
- Replacement epochs after compaction or model switches, skills guidance, and plugin-defined context remain follow-up slices.
## 2026-06-04: Replace Session Context Epochs Lazily
Affected schema:
- Add nullable `session_context_epoch.replacement_seq` for idempotent lazy replacement requests.
Change:
- Mark the active Context Epoch for replacement after a model switch or completed compaction projection.
- Persist the triggering aggregate sequence so same-target replay cannot reopen an already-settled replacement.
- Render and overwrite the fresh immutable baseline and structured snapshot lazily at the next safe provider-turn boundary.
- Exclude chronological System messages from earlier epochs when assembling active provider history.
Compatibility:
- Baseline replacement is bounded operational state and does not add permanent synchronized events.
- Existing experimental V2 Session databases remain disposable across incompatible pre-launch event-schema changes.
- Compaction execution, skills guidance, and plugin-defined context remain follow-up slices.
## 2026-06-05: Register Ambient System Context Producers
Affected schema:
- No database schema changes.
Change:
- Replace the Session-specific context loader with a Location-scoped registry of stable-keyed scoped context producers.
- Register environment/date and ambient instruction producers independently, then evaluate producers concurrently in stable contribution-key order.
- Directly discover and read global plus upward project `AGENTS.md` files at each safe provider-turn boundary.
- Preserve admitted instructions across transient scan/read failures and block first-epoch initialization while any context source is unavailable.
- Retry Context Epoch preparation until stable after optimistic revision mismatches.
- Clear the active Context Epoch when a Session moves so the destination initializes a complete baseline before promoting more input.
- Fence Context Epoch initialization against the authoritative Session Location so a concurrent old-Location runner cannot recreate stale privileged context after a move.
- Canonicalize ambient instruction traversal boundaries, honor `OPENCODE_DISABLE_PROJECT_CONFIG`, and make non-empty aggregate updates explicitly supersede previously loaded instructions.
Compatibility:
- Watcher-backed per-file `Refreshable` instruction observations, configured sources, nested discovery, and plugin-defined context remain follow-up slices.
